Hola a todos,
Resulta que estoy empezando a utilizar parked calls cuando meto a algun usuario por ejemplo a 700, tiene un tiempo de espera de 30 segundos en la cual si el usuario no toma la llamada en ese tiempo se regresara la llamada en caso de que se le olvide atender en este caso a un cliente, todo funciona bien excepto el tono de regreso.
Las extensiones las tengo de la siguiente manera configuradas por ejemplo:
exten => 9965,1,Dial(SIP/9965,20,tTrKHW)
exten => s,n,Playtones(congestion) ;
exten => s,n,Congestion(10) ;
exten => s,n,HangUp
Pero cuando regresa la llamada, hablando especificamente de parked calls se escucha el tono de ring del teléfono en lugar de escucharse MOH.
Expongo a continuación CLI.
== Using SIP RTP CoS mark 5
-- Executing [2006@users:1] Dial("SIP/2001-00000016", "SIP/Marcos,20,tTrKHW") in new stack
== Using SIP RTP CoS mark 5
-- Called SIP/Marcos
-- SIP/Marcos-00000017 is ringing
-- SIP/Marcos-00000017 is making progress passing it to SIP/2001-00000016
> 0xb6f2b4a0 -- Probation passed - setting RTP source address to 192.168.2.102:6008
-- SIP/Marcos-00000017 is ringing
-- SIP/Marcos-00000017 is making progress passing it to SIP/2001-00000016
-- SIP/Marcos-00000017 answered SIP/2001-00000016
> 0xb6f5c228 -- Probation passed - setting RTP source address to 192.168.2.103:40010
> 0xb6f2b4a0 -- Probation passed - setting RTP source address to 192.168.2.102:6008
-- Started music on hold, class 'default', on SIP/2001-00000016
-- <SIP/Marcos-00000017> Playing 'pbx-transfer.gsm' (language 'en')
-- Stopped music on hold on SIP/2001-00000016
-- Started music on hold, class 'default', on SIP/2001-00000016
== Parked SIP/2001-00000016 on 706 (lot default). Will timeout back to extension [users] 2006, 1 in 45 seconds
-- Added extension '706' priority 1 to parkedcalls
-- <SIP/Marcos-00000017> Playing 'digits/7.gsm' (language 'en')
-- <SIP/Marcos-00000017> Playing 'digits/0.gsm' (language 'en')
-- <SIP/Marcos-00000017> Playing 'digits/6.gsm' (language 'en')
== Spawn extension (users, 2006, 1) exited non-zero on 'Parked/SIP/2001-00000016<ZOMBIE>'
-- Stopped music on hold on SIP/2001-00000016
-- Added extension 'SIP_Marcos' priority 1 to park-dial
== Timeout for SIP/2001-00000016 parked on 706 (default). Returning to park-dial,SIP_Marcos,1
-- Executing [SIP_Marcos@park-dial:1] Dial("SIP/2001-00000016", "SIP/Marcos,30,TWHKt") in new stack
== Using SIP RTP CoS mark 5
-- Called SIP/Marcos
-- SIP/Marcos-00000018 is ringing
-- SIP/Marcos-00000018 is making progress passing it to SIP/2001-00000016
> 0xb6fba880 -- Probation passed - setting RTP source address to 192.168.2.102:6010
-- SIP/Marcos-00000018 is ringing
-- SIP/Marcos-00000018 is making progress passing it to SIP/2001-00000016
-- SIP/Marcos-00000018 answered SIP/2001-00000016
> 0xb6fba880 -- Probation passed - setting RTP source address to 192.168.2.102:6010
¿Que puedo hacer?
Resulta que estoy empezando a utilizar parked calls cuando meto a algun usuario por ejemplo a 700, tiene un tiempo de espera de 30 segundos en la cual si el usuario no toma la llamada en ese tiempo se regresara la llamada en caso de que se le olvide atender en este caso a un cliente, todo funciona bien excepto el tono de regreso.
Las extensiones las tengo de la siguiente manera configuradas por ejemplo:
exten => 9965,1,Dial(SIP/9965,20,tTrKHW)
exten => s,n,Playtones(congestion) ;
exten => s,n,Congestion(10) ;
exten => s,n,HangUp
Pero cuando regresa la llamada, hablando especificamente de parked calls se escucha el tono de ring del teléfono en lugar de escucharse MOH.
Expongo a continuación CLI.
== Using SIP RTP CoS mark 5
-- Executing [2006@users:1] Dial("SIP/2001-00000016", "SIP/Marcos,20,tTrKHW") in new stack
== Using SIP RTP CoS mark 5
-- Called SIP/Marcos
-- SIP/Marcos-00000017 is ringing
-- SIP/Marcos-00000017 is making progress passing it to SIP/2001-00000016
> 0xb6f2b4a0 -- Probation passed - setting RTP source address to 192.168.2.102:6008
-- SIP/Marcos-00000017 is ringing
-- SIP/Marcos-00000017 is making progress passing it to SIP/2001-00000016
-- SIP/Marcos-00000017 answered SIP/2001-00000016
> 0xb6f5c228 -- Probation passed - setting RTP source address to 192.168.2.103:40010
> 0xb6f2b4a0 -- Probation passed - setting RTP source address to 192.168.2.102:6008
-- Started music on hold, class 'default', on SIP/2001-00000016
-- <SIP/Marcos-00000017> Playing 'pbx-transfer.gsm' (language 'en')
-- Stopped music on hold on SIP/2001-00000016
-- Started music on hold, class 'default', on SIP/2001-00000016
== Parked SIP/2001-00000016 on 706 (lot default). Will timeout back to extension [users] 2006, 1 in 45 seconds
-- Added extension '706' priority 1 to parkedcalls
-- <SIP/Marcos-00000017> Playing 'digits/7.gsm' (language 'en')
-- <SIP/Marcos-00000017> Playing 'digits/0.gsm' (language 'en')
-- <SIP/Marcos-00000017> Playing 'digits/6.gsm' (language 'en')
== Spawn extension (users, 2006, 1) exited non-zero on 'Parked/SIP/2001-00000016<ZOMBIE>'
-- Stopped music on hold on SIP/2001-00000016
-- Added extension 'SIP_Marcos' priority 1 to park-dial
== Timeout for SIP/2001-00000016 parked on 706 (default). Returning to park-dial,SIP_Marcos,1
-- Executing [SIP_Marcos@park-dial:1] Dial("SIP/2001-00000016", "SIP/Marcos,30,TWHKt") in new stack
== Using SIP RTP CoS mark 5
-- Called SIP/Marcos
-- SIP/Marcos-00000018 is ringing
-- SIP/Marcos-00000018 is making progress passing it to SIP/2001-00000016
> 0xb6fba880 -- Probation passed - setting RTP source address to 192.168.2.102:6010
-- SIP/Marcos-00000018 is ringing
-- SIP/Marcos-00000018 is making progress passing it to SIP/2001-00000016
-- SIP/Marcos-00000018 answered SIP/2001-00000016
> 0xb6fba880 -- Probation passed - setting RTP source address to 192.168.2.102:6010
¿Que puedo hacer?
Comentario